Output 24630291e76b87adb28739f4083daea521063cf59fd4e99eedf50923da47913c:0

value
299307
script pubkey
OP_0 OP_PUSHBYTES_20 d0d37a93584c1a9ac87695f2ee184720fcc7d40d
address
bc1q6rfh4y6cfsdf4jrkjhewuxz8yr7v04qdr9vvqv
transaction
24630291e76b87adb28739f4083daea521063cf59fd4e99eedf50923da47913c
confirmations
379737
spent
true